On Wednesday afternoon our Macmillan Nurse visiting my wife mentioned that there was a grab rail that would help her getting on and in the bed. She made a quick phone referral to UCR and an appointment made for an assessment the next day. Two ladies came round that day and duly assessed her needs. It was decided that not only a grab rail was needed but also a walking frame, a retractable back rest and a perching stool. They came the same day! By 6pm they were installed and in use.
Now that is what i call a service! Helpful, efficient and fast to boot.. To top it all another lady came out on the Friday afternoon to check everything was at the right height.
I am amazed and impressed at the same time. Thank you for a wonderful service, and for caring.
